    Position Summary :

    The primary responsibility for a Route Manager is to provide pest control and inspection services assigned client locations according to established standards for responsiveness and quality. The Route Manager will develop professional relationships with clients to understand their unique business challenges, offer knowledgeable guidance, recommend actions, and solve a wide variety of pest management problems. This position reports to the Branch Manager and partners with Operations Managers, Sales Reps, and a team of Route Managers (technicians) to continually enhance client satisfaction and business operations.

    Scheduling Ownership :

  • Manage a dedicated route of commercial clients.
  • Work a flexible schedule to meet client expectations, managing urgent and unscheduled services in a timely manner.
  • Client Satisfaction :

  • Provide proactive, knowledgeable guidance to customers, effectively communicating options and recommendations for managing new or complex pest problems.
  • Respond quickly and professionally to client complaints and service requests.
  • Seek out opportunities to grow accounts and branch sales by asking for referrals, speaking with clients about add-on services, products, and equipment, and logging leads for the sales team.
  • Safety :

  • Drive and maintain a clean, safe, and well-organized company service vehicle according to Sprague and DOT standards.
  • Set up, monitor, and tear down equipment for new installations and specialized treatments.
  • Continuous Learning & Improvement :

  • Engage in regular training sessions to earn and maintain certifications and stay updated on the latest pest control methods and technologies.
  • Partner with clients and technical specialists to create action plans for solving and preventing pest management problems.

  • Physical Requirements :

  • Physical Strength and Stamina : Ability to handle pest control equipment and work in various conditions and environments.
  • Lifting and Carrying : Ability to lift and carry equipment and materials, which may weigh up to 50 pounds.
  • Bending, Stooping, and Crawling : Frequent bending, stooping, and crawling to access and treat pest-infested areas.
  • Standing and Walking : Prolonged periods of standing and walking while inspecting and treating areas.
  • Working in Confined Spaces : Ability to work in tight or confined spaces, such as crawl spaces, equipment rooms, and silos.
  • Climbing : Ability to climb ladders and work at heights when necessary.
  • Driving : Must possess the physical ability to safely operate and drive a vehicle, including maintaining control and awareness during extended periods of driving
  • Use of Protective Equipment : Wearing protective gear, including gloves, goggles, and respirators, to reduce the risk of harm from pesticides
  • Working in various weather conditions : Preparedness to work outdoors in all types of weather, including extreme heat, cold, and rain.
  • Safety awareness : Ability to follow safety protocols and wear personal protective equipment to minimize health risks from exposure to chemicals and pests
